Adam Roach grew up in Indiana surrounded by a strong work ethic, watching his grandfather farm thousands of acres and his father coach Olympic swimmers. This early exposure to dedication shaped his career, driving him to excel as a collegiate and aspiring professional tennis player before transitioning into commercial real estate and SaaS business ownership. For nearly a decade, Adam acquired and managed highly profitable real estate franchises across Los Angeles and Beverly Hills. On paper, he had achieved every traditional marker of commercial triumph.

However, behind the expansion and impressive balance sheets, Adam was operating in a system focused purely on transactional performance, revenue growth, and market notoriety. Like many ambitious entrepreneurs, he found himself building inside existing, borrowed frameworks rather than cultivating something deeply personal. He realised that while he was generating substantial income, he was chasing metrics that reflected individual recognition rather than enduring human impact.
The pivotal shift occurred in 2019 following the passing of his father. At the funeral, a former athlete presented Adam with decades-old cassette tapes containing recordings of his father’s voice calling out swimming cadences. The athlete explained that even twenty-seven years after last being coached by Adam's father, those recordings still guided his training and personal mindset. Shortly thereafter, renowned leadership author John Maxwell posed a challenging question to Adam: when would he stop chasing success and start building significance?
This profound moment exposed a critical gap in how leaders build their market presence. Adam recognised that true profile building and authority cannot be bought through superficial metrics or borrowed templates. He set out to redefine his professional path, closing his SaaS operations to focus entirely on empowering coaches globally to move from uncertainty to authentic business ownership.
Codifying Expertise and Elevating Market Standing
Through his organisation, I Love Coaching Co., Adam developed the REAL Coach Blueprint - a structured framework designed to help leaders codify their unique lived experiences into proprietary intellectual property. By addressing the widespread issue of professional isolation in the coaching industry, Adam established a collaborative community model where leaders can candidly share challenges and celebrate achievements without reservation.
A core breakthrough in Adam’s approach to profile elevation centres on his Trust Ledger concept. Many business owners make the mistake of requesting client conversions or referrals before establishing adequate trust deposits. Adam categorises audience engagement through distinct trust channels, demonstrating that low-engagement tools like digital ads or static social media posts yield minimal trust.

Conversely, high-touch channels - specifically live stage speaking and strategic profile association - generate the deepest authority.

Wisdom from the Client
Adam’s philosophy is built on candour, clarity, and genuine human connection. He firmly believes that true market leadership requires moving away from generic templates and stepping into unique personal truth. As Adam notes regarding industry standards, relying on external templates severely limits professional potential.
"If you are regurgitating someone else's authority, you become either a dead end or a cul-de-sac. When you are the author of something, you become the authority of it."
To encourage genuine growth within his community, Adam introduced specific protocols to shift conversations from superficial advice to meaningful support. In his weekly sessions, participants use a distinct framework to clarify the exact nature of the guidance they require.
"When someone shares a challenge, the very first question we ask is: do you want me to feel that or fix that? Listening first is essential before attempting to solve a problem."
Adam also utilises a questioning pyramid to help leaders uncover root causes rather than surface-level symptoms. While questions around 'why' often trigger defensiveness and 'how' addresses process, focusing on 'who' provides the deepest clarity.
"The most powerful question you can ask is 'who'. Who taught you to operate this way? That is how you reach the true source of a challenge and create lasting transformation."
